Women's Basketball

Basketball began at Aroostook State Normal School very early in the history of the school. The earliest record of girls' basketball was from the 1909 Salmagundi, where it is stated that the first basketball game was played on November 19, 1908 between the senior and freshman classes. Although basketball was not an intercollegiate at this time, it was a popular sport, and many girls tried their hand at playing. Since that introduction of basketball in 1908, it has remained a popular sport, even to this day.

The most successful seasons of girls basketball for the University of Maine at Presque Isle came in 1972 and 1973 when the women's team won the MAIAW.
